William A. Sherman, 81

February 10, 2025

NORTH ADAMS, Mass. — Mr. William A. Sherman, 81, of North Adams, formerly of Clarksburg, died Monday evening, February 10, 2025, at North Adams Commons. He was born in Clarksburg on August 11, 1943, a son of the late Earl D. and Mildred (Shortman) Sherman, and attended schools in Clarksburg and North Adams, graduating from Drury High School with the Class of 1961.



As a youth, Bill worked at Tanner’s Farm in Clarksburg and as a caddy at the former North Adams Country Club. He then worked briefly for Turgeon Bros. Contractors until going to work as a truck driver for the former Transit-Mix Concrete Co. and then at Berkshire Concrete Corp. in Pittsfield, until an injury forced his retirement.



He is survived by his wife of 55 years, the former Louise M. Houghtaling, whom he married on September 10, 1969; two sons, Michael P. Sherman and his wife Laura of North Adams, and Daniel E. Sherman of Pownal, VT; a daughter, Elizabeth M. Elder and her husband Jacob of Clarksburg; his five grandchildren, Ryan Sherman, Jack Sherman, Lucas Elder, Kie Sherman and Emma Sherman, as well as several nieces and nephews, grandnieces and grandnephews. He was predeceased by his three brothers, Forrest, Earl and Robert Sherman.



A graveside service will be held on a date to be announced in the Spring in Clarksburg Cemetery. There are no calling hours.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to Clarksburg Volunteer Fire Company, 181 Cross Rd., Clarksburg, MA 01247, or to Northern Berkshire EMS, PO Box 1045, North Adams, MA 01247.



The PACIOREK FUNERAL HOME, Adams, is in charge of arrangements. To leave a message of condolence, please go online to www.paciorekfuneral.com
